TGC4402-SM - 18 - 26 GHz Packaged Upconverting Mixer

Description

The TGC4402-SM upconverting mixer is designed to support a variety of millimeter wave applications including point-to-point digital radio and K band Sat-Com.

The TGC4402-SM provides 9 dB nominal conversion loss across 18-26 GHz .

Typical LO input drive is 19 dBm across the band.
